The Matrix (1999) is a film built around the idea that machines enslave humans for their heat. To keep humans happy they replace sensory input with a computer simulating a real world so that humans think they are living in a regular world and never suspect they are really just in a vast battery for enslaving machines. The main character Neo meets people who help him wake up from the computer simulation into the "true" world where his senses reveal the story I opened with.
As commented on before in this blog, why does Neo believe this Morpheus world any more real than the first one. How does he know that Morpheus is not just a second layer of simulation designed to keep humans happy. And obviously in another sense he is, because The Matrix is a film designed to trick us real viewers into at least following a story. Some films try to trick the audience into believing the film is real like "Blair Witch Project" but The Matrix does not do this. But what if it did? Perhaps sitting in the cinema watching the film really is just part of a real Matrix and we really are trapped inside a computer controlled simulation. Morpheus then becomes not just messiah for Neo but is speaking to us in the audience. Before I continue... woah slow down. Lets check the logic so far for this cinema goer. We went to the cinema and some random bloke Morpheus starts to tell us that everything is an illusion simulated by a computer. He offers us 2 pills the blue one which keeps us asleep in the simulation, or the blue one which wakes us up. How do we know that the blue one doesn't keeps us in reality, and the red one actually puts us into an hallucination and fake reality. And picking up from what is already said how do know that Morpheus is not the simulation?
We can't just go believing random people. We need real evidence. And the problem for the Matrix is, like Descartes, once we start doubting what is real it all falls apart. Which one do we believe? This one, the next one, do we believe Morpheus or do we think in fact he is the dream.
Never-the-less it does raise the question of how would we escape all this? This is a 21st Century Descartes. Altho as will be seen it is really a C6th BC Descartes or even older. This quest for freedom from false reality is as old as humankind.
